Actually, yes we are a speed trap! But in fact, the reason AAA considers us a speed trap is that fines are used for radar equipment upgrades! We the people of Lawtey do not directly benefit from any of your fines. Our town is practically a ghost town with only the residents of about 2 miles diameter city limits having true public utilities. The police chief is supposedly the longest serving police chief. The two well known police cars are the "black widow" and "silver bullet". They hang underneath an oak tree by the elementary school on a little concrete pad made 'specially for them. They primarily use a laser pointing device, so you will never see them first! Since they don't benefit the residents, please, please, please slow down and starve them of their cash flow! |

Four or five years ago Lawtey got me. There were two posted speed limit signs upon entering Lawtey. I would have to have broken the laws of physics in order to reduced my speed in that short a distance. When I told the officer I was trying to slow down and obey the posted speed zone his response was, "Don't matter." That is red neck for "Doesn't matter." The total fine was $205 and four points on my driver’s license. Then he told me that if I took an on line safe drivers course it would shave the points off my license and drop the fine down to $179. But the on line course costs $29.99 and then you have to send it UPS for another $19.99. Must be a cottage industry for his bubba cousins. What a scam. STARVE THEM OUT! |
